When submitting any issue or follow-up on this site, the form includes a drop-down to select a project to attach the issue to. This drop-down menu is only ever used when moving issues between projects, or when submitting a new issue without having used one of the project-specific links from a project page.
The menu, owing to the prodigious number of projects hosted here, is extremely huge. On my over-burdened old notebook, even Firefox 3 stops the page-building for up to a minute while this long menu is rendered. The dial-up connection probably doesn't help.
I admit that my slow computer is an edge case, but I wonder if the situation could be improved. For example, the project menu could be dynamically loaded only if required by the user - or it could be turned into an autocomplete field. Either of these would admittedly pose some challenge to gracefully degrade from, but it's worth some thought at least.
